Description
Incremental encoder for basic speed feedback, ideal for standard automation tasks such as conveyor systems, packaging machinery, and light-duty drives.
Robust stainless steel housing ensures outstanding corrosion resistance and suitability for challenging industrial environments, including food and chemical processing.
Large Ø200mm flange (IEC 90B5 compatible) facilitates stable, vibration-resistant installation on equipment where robustness is essential.
BCD 165mm and 9mm flange thickness ensure direct compatibility with a wide range of motor and machine flanges for easy integration.
24mm shaft diameter and solid coupling provide secure mechanical connection and reliable signal transmission even under high loading.
High ingress protection (IP55/IP67) allows for use in wet, dusty, or demanding conditions, reducing maintenance and downtime.
Wide supply voltage range (5-24VDC) allows flexible use with both PLC and industrial control units.
HTL A90°B output provides reliable incremental signals for controllers and frequency inverters, optimizing feedback loops.
32 pulses per revolution per channel enable accurate yet straightforward speed monitoring for general-purpose automation.
Long 20-meter cable facilitates installations where controllers are mounted remotely from sensors, supporting flexible machine layouts.
